High quality design on a low budget: New library buildings. Proceedings of the Satellite Conference of the IFLA Library Buildings and Equipment Section ""Making ends meet: high quality design on a low budget"" held at Li Ka Shing Library, Singapore Management University, 15-16 August 2013

Edited by Dorothea Sommer, Edited by Janine Schmidt, Edited by Stefan Clevström





This book is currently unavailable. Enquire to check if we can source a used copy


| book description |

This publication brings together a range of building projects from National, Academic and Public Libraries from different countries of the world showing how these libraries are able to continue to provide high quality library space that is affordable in times of difficult economic circumstances. We will hear about the building processes, co-operation with architects and engineers and how librarians and users have reacted to these new buildings.
